Just got back...had to wait about 2 hours to get inside and then another 10-15 mins for bracelets and again to pay. Overall I’m really glad I went because I picked up a mouseline I’ve been dying to get for the past two years (ombré) and a pair of ovale loafers I’ve also been eyeing so really nice to get 50% discount on things I hoped to buy anyway. Also picked up one clic H in rose gold and three bangles, 2 maxi twillys and a pair of loafers for DH in the exact leather he’s been searching for. Did not have the energy to go thru all the RTW but it’s 60% off and I may go back if hubby wants to see what’s there.

They had a very good selection of silks and shoes were well stocked. Bracelets were typical....mostly blues, red, yellow, peach tones. Still saw GHW and RGHW available along with plenty of PHW. I should’ve had breakfast today so I wouldn’t have lost steam after 3 hours!

Also, for those with children, I saw no one enforce any of the restrictions posted on the sign. Including strollers in the venue. Saw a few babies and toddlers as well.
